Cancer, a formidable adversary that has plagued humanity for centuries, remains one of the most complex and challenging diseases to comprehend and combat. Cancer is a complex disease that can develop and progress through different stages. These stages help medical professionals understand the extent of the disease.The Most commonly used staging system is the TNM system, which elaborates for Tumor, Nodes, and Metastasis.This project investigates the significance of assessed tumor markers in blood samples as a diagnostic tool for early cancer detection. The study explores the potential of these markers to identify malignancies at their nascent stages, contributing to improved prognoses and tailored treatment strategies. By analyzing a diverse cohort of patients, this research sheds light on the sensitivity and specificity of these markers, providing valuable insights into their role in modern oncology practices. In Conclusion, this study highligts the crucial role of tumor markers in blood samples for cancer diagnosis and management. The findings contribute to the growing body of knowledge on tumor marker assessment and provide valuable insights for clinical practice. Ultimately, this research underscores the importance of multidisciplinary approach to cancer care, incorporating tumor marker assessment to improve patient outcomes and quality of life.
